We are excited to announce the opening for a Sales Manager in Australia within our Global Business Travel (GBT) business unit.
GBT is dedicated to helping customers realize the greatest possible value from their investment in travel through increased cost savings, outstanding customer service and greater spend control.
It is the world's largest online and offline travel management company and provides strategic sourcing, supplier negotiation support, industry-leading booking technology, and travel management expertise -around the world, around the clock, to meet each client's unique needs.
The main purpose of the position is to generate leads to deliver results to the Medium and Large Market segment for Business Travel in Australia.
The primary points of focus of this role is to:
- Drive lead generation opportunity and build a robust sales pipeline in the Australia Large Market which is currently defined as accounts that spend around $3-10M+ in business travel per annum.
- Achieve targets through transactional based sales as well as achieving team success in selling premium revenue though subscription to business travel services.
- Prospecting and filtering leads and building and managing a pipeline of opportunities to ensure successful achievement of acquisition targets through researching and understanding clients needs and positioning a defined suite of products and service solutions that meet requirements
- Developing the product knowledge, selling skills and ability to influence client decisions whilst working in a team spirit within the sales organization.
- Ensure all planning, tracking and reporting is timely and accurate using thorough methodologies
- There will also be a focus on developing a collaborative relationship and linkages within Business Travel departments such as Travel Operations and Client Management, as well as other business units such as Corporate Card and Merchant Services.
Skills required:
- Consistent record in sales negotiations and sale closure with national corporations and a structured sales management approach
- Impeccable communication and presentation skills and the ability to adapt their communication style to suit the audience.
- Astute business and market skill with shown knowledge of local competitors value propositions.
- Successful track record in liaising with a spectrum of Stakeholders including CFO, CEO, CPO, Procurement Managers, to Internal Operations and Administration Managers
- Robust display exceeding revenue targets with an ability to strategically plan both long and short term results,
- Interpersonally, the Sales Manager will present with high energy, professionally maturity and resilience.
You will be required to work in a team based environment, demonstrate a strong ability to run within a matrix structure and have the natural aim to succeed.
